Q is as much younger than R as he is older than T.If the sum of the ages of R and T is 50 years,what is the difference between R and Q 's age?

Let Q be 'x' years younger than R. Then Q is 'x' years older than T. Also given, R + T =50
Q = R - x
Q = T + x
2Q = R + T [adding above 2 equations]
2Q = 50
Q = 25
So, if x=5, then R's age = 30 && T's age = 20
R - Q = 30 - 25 = 5 years
